Chances are dozens if not hundreds of others are applying for the same job you’re applying for. Outside of a stellar resume, how can you stand apart from the crowd?
One key way is by completing your LinkedIn profile. We’ve already published many resources on how to highlight your worth to potential employers using LinkedIn, check out our blog for more details on this essential first step.
Beyond LinkedIn, there are more ways to help you stand out. You need to have somewhere accessible where you can instantly showcase your work. This should be a place employers can go and see what you’re working on and what you’re capable of.
The format of how you showcase your work should be appropriate to what you do. If you do writing, coaching, or things that involve lots of ideas, consider starting a blog. If you’re a photographer, create an Instagram highlighting your best work.
Another great tip is to get the domain for your name. Then you’ll have a website “yourname.com” where you can have brief information about your story, professional photos of you, and whatever you’re working on - whether that’s video editing, coding, or something completely different.
This will give you an easy-to-find space that you can continually update with your latest work. When employers search your name your website, along with your LinkedIn, will be one of the first things to appear.
What better way of showcasing your talents to the hiring world?
